pkgsrc-Changes arch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
CVS commit: pkgsrc/www/arcticfox
Module Name: pkgsrc
Committed By: abs
Date: Mon Aug 7 19:25:44 UTC 2023
Modified Files:
pkgsrc/www/arcticfox: Makefile PLIST distinfo
pkgsrc/www/arcticfox/patches:
patch-ipc_chromium_src_base_message__pump__libevent.cc
Added Files:
pkgsrc/www/arcticfox/patches:
patch-gfx_skia_skia_src_gpu_GrAutoLocaleSetter.h
Log Message:
Updated www/arcticfox to 42.1
A minor release.
Many JavaScript and CSS improvements!
Unfortunately, PowerPC is still unstable.
Attention: The preferences folder changed in 42.0. The domain
changes from org.wickix to org.multix and the application name from
'Arctic Fox' to 'ArcticFox'.
In your home directory rename '.org.wickix.Arctic Fox' to
'org.multix.ArcticFox'. Your preferences, history and session will
be retained without issues.
Approved $MAINTAINER
To generate a diff of this commit:
cvs rdiff -u -r1.31 -r1.32 pkgsrc/www/arcticfox/Makefile
cvs rdiff -u -r1.8 -r1.9 pkgsrc/www/arcticfox/PLIST
cvs rdiff -u -r1.9 -r1.10 pkgsrc/www/arcticfox/distinfo
cvs rdiff -u -r0 -r1.1 \
pkgsrc/www/arcticfox/patches/patch-gfx_skia_skia_src_gpu_GrAutoLocaleSetter.h
cvs rdiff -u -r1.1 -r1.2 \
pkgsrc/www/arcticfox/patches/patch-ipc_chromium_src_base_message__pump__libevent.cc
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.
Modified files:
Index: pkgsrc/www/arcticfox/Makefile
diff -u pkgsrc/www/arcticfox/Makefile:1.31 pkgsrc/www/arcticfox/Makefile:1.32
--- pkgsrc/www/arcticfox/Makefile:1.31 Mon Aug 7 19:23:01 2023
+++ pkgsrc/www/arcticfox/Makefile Mon Aug 7 19:25:44 2023
@@ -1,12 +1,10 @@
-# $NetBSD: Makefile,v 1.31 2023/08/07 19:23:01 abs Exp $
+# $NetBSD: Makefile,v 1.32 2023/08/07 19:25:44 abs Exp $
-DISTNAME= arcticfox-41.0
-PKGREVISION= 2
+DISTNAME= arcticfox-42.1
CATEGORIES= www
MASTER_SITES= ${MASTER_SITE_GITHUB:=rmottola/}
GITHUB_PROJECT= Arctic-Fox
GITHUB_TAG= v${PKGVERSION_NOREV}
-DIST_SUBDIR= arctic-fox
MAINTAINER= nia%NetBSD.org@localhost
HOMEPAGE= https://github.com/wicknix/Arctic-Fox
@@ -26,6 +24,7 @@ CONFIGURE_ARGS+= --disable-crashreporter
CONFIGURE_ARGS+= --disable-debug
CONFIGURE_ARGS+= --disable-eme
CONFIGURE_ARGS+= --disable-gamepad
+CONFIGURE_ARGS+= --disable-gconf
CONFIGURE_ARGS+= --disable-gio
CONFIGURE_ARGS+= --disable-gstreamer
CONFIGURE_ARGS+= --disable-mozril-geoloc
Index: pkgsrc/www/arcticfox/PLIST
diff -u pkgsrc/www/arcticfox/PLIST:1.8 pkgsrc/www/arcticfox/PLIST:1.9
--- pkgsrc/www/arcticfox/PLIST:1.8 Sat Jul 22 10:31:38 2023
+++ pkgsrc/www/arcticfox/PLIST Mon Aug 7 19:25:44 2023
@@ -1,4 +1,4 @@
-@comment $NetBSD: PLIST,v 1.8 2023/07/22 10:31:38 nia Exp $
+@comment $NetBSD: PLIST,v 1.9 2023/08/07 19:25:44 abs Exp $
bin/arcticfox
lib/${PKGNAME}/application.ini
lib/${PKGNAME}/arcticfox
@@ -10,14 +10,9 @@ lib/${PKGNAME}/browser/chrome/icons/defa
lib/${PKGNAME}/browser/chrome/icons/default/default48.png
lib/${PKGNAME}/browser/components/components.manifest
lib/${PKGNAME}/browser/components/libbrowsercomps.so
-lib/${PKGNAME}/browser/extensions/{972ce4c6-7e08-4474-a285-3208198ce6fd}/chrome.manifest
-lib/${PKGNAME}/browser/extensions/{972ce4c6-7e08-4474-a285-3208198ce6fd}/icon.png
-lib/${PKGNAME}/browser/extensions/{972ce4c6-7e08-4474-a285-3208198ce6fd}/install.rdf
+lib/${PKGNAME}/browser/extensions/{972ce4c6-7e08-4474-a285-3208198ce6fd}.xpi
lib/${PKGNAME}/browser/icons/mozicon128.png
lib/${PKGNAME}/browser/omni.ja
-lib/${PKGNAME}/chrome.manifest
-lib/${PKGNAME}/components/components.manifest
-lib/${PKGNAME}/components/libmozgnome.so
lib/${PKGNAME}/defaults/pref/channel-prefs.js
lib/${PKGNAME}/dependentlibs.list
lib/${PKGNAME}/dictionaries/en-US.aff
Index: pkgsrc/www/arcticfox/distinfo
diff -u pkgsrc/www/arcticfox/distinfo:1.9 pkgsrc/www/arcticfox/distinfo:1.10
--- pkgsrc/www/arcticfox/distinfo:1.9 Mon May 29 10:28:37 2023
+++ pkgsrc/www/arcticfox/distinfo Mon Aug 7 19:25:44 2023
@@ -1,10 +1,11 @@
-$NetBSD: distinfo,v 1.9 2023/05/29 10:28:37 abs Exp $
+$NetBSD: distinfo,v 1.10 2023/08/07 19:25:44 abs Exp $
-BLAKE2s (arctic-fox/arcticfox-41.0.tar.gz) = 7e3b96f12a5c30cd0838ead67689d865b1e23fedc93bbb2c3f646e89aafcaaca
-SHA512 (arctic-fox/arcticfox-41.0.tar.gz) = 7335b5046736bfc0a0cc0d1617cef38dacb17a6654ee326aa957a30bfb5314ff8f688f32da17a06451092c75205f615b38abd4bc4ff7c7f042f320f4163f8506
-Size (arctic-fox/arcticfox-41.0.tar.gz) = 195814014 bytes
+BLAKE2s (arcticfox-42.1.tar.gz) = 7f60f1bff1093af839ed64590c85234ae6ac54ad25d9fc0fea1a4da4f4695cb1
+SHA512 (arcticfox-42.1.tar.gz) = f60b07b0ccb6bd397852bf4d6e0fe13918537db1e1ff35548d8360827b61f40b075b36d79656f9f05795aa6d456618729f0cceeb5617af891cc83cec9800f8f5
+Size (arcticfox-42.1.tar.gz) = 196764081 bytes
SHA1 (patch-configure.in) = ccea0e59b808d8743b66c58bda07a2719e89e74f
-SHA1 (patch-ipc_chromium_src_base_message__pump__libevent.cc) = 38cf700d07d468526e16cfe63d434c4752da8cc5
+SHA1 (patch-gfx_skia_skia_src_gpu_GrAutoLocaleSetter.h) = 839a8ebc77406b2e6877a66c2538fcd4c6f56ee4
+SHA1 (patch-ipc_chromium_src_base_message__pump__libevent.cc) = 98dd10e2eaa3ec2160f517d1a6cee01caa37ffb0
SHA1 (patch-media_libcubeb_src_cubeb.c) = b3c4bd8146e2f7146baf1c2050260f7629cdb09a
SHA1 (patch-media_libcubeb_src_moz.build) = e98b39b6272b58d4183c526f36987ea239fadd5d
SHA1 (patch-xpcom_reflect_xptcall_genstubs.pl) = 88a431a961fd910e1e7043877eba77d377185bc3
Index: pkgsrc/www/arcticfox/patches/patch-ipc_chromium_src_base_message__pump__libevent.cc
diff -u pkgsrc/www/arcticfox/patches/patch-ipc_chromium_src_base_message__pump__libevent.cc:1.1 pkgsrc/www/arcticfox/patches/patch-ipc_chromium_src_base_message__pump__libevent.cc:1.2
--- pkgsrc/www/arcticfox/patches/patch-ipc_chromium_src_base_message__pump__libevent.cc:1.1 Sat Feb 5 20:51:07 2022
+++ pkgsrc/www/arcticfox/patches/patch-ipc_chromium_src_base_message__pump__libevent.cc Mon Aug 7 19:25:44 2023
@@ -1,12 +1,12 @@
-$NetBSD: patch-ipc_chromium_src_base_message__pump__libevent.cc,v 1.1 2022/02/05 20:51:07 nia Exp $
+$NetBSD: patch-ipc_chromium_src_base_message__pump__libevent.cc,v 1.2 2023/08/07 19:25:44 abs Exp $
Avoid compilation failure caused by slightly-incompatible libevent
headers.
---- ipc/chromium/src/base/message_pump_libevent.cc.orig 2021-12-03 05:22:04.000000000 +0000
+--- ipc/chromium/src/base/message_pump_libevent.cc.orig 2023-07-18 16:18:58.000000000 +0000
+++ ipc/chromium/src/base/message_pump_libevent.cc
@@ -22,19 +22,6 @@
- #include "third_party/libevent/event.h"
+ #include "event.h"
#include "mozilla/UniquePtr.h"
-// This macro checks that the _EVENT_SIZEOF_* constants defined in
Added files:
Index: pkgsrc/www/arcticfox/patches/patch-gfx_skia_skia_src_gpu_GrAutoLocaleSetter.h
diff -u /dev/null pkgsrc/www/arcticfox/patches/patch-gfx_skia_skia_src_gpu_GrAutoLocaleSetter.h:1.1
--- /dev/null Mon Aug 7 19:25:44 2023
+++ pkgsrc/www/arcticfox/patches/patch-gfx_skia_skia_src_gpu_GrAutoLocaleSetter.h Mon Aug 7 19:25:44 2023
@@ -0,0 +1,33 @@
+$NetBSD: patch-gfx_skia_skia_src_gpu_GrAutoLocaleSetter.h,v 1.1 2023/08/07 19:25:44 abs Exp $
+
+NetBSD does not have uselocale(3)
+
+--- gfx/skia/skia/src/gpu/GrAutoLocaleSetter.h.orig 2023-07-18 16:18:58.000000000 +0000
++++ gfx/skia/skia/src/gpu/GrAutoLocaleSetter.h
+@@ -28,7 +28,7 @@ public:
+ #if defined(SK_BUILD_FOR_WIN)
+ fOldPerThreadLocale = _configthreadlocale(_ENABLE_PER_THREAD_LOCALE);
+ fOldLocale = setlocale(LC_ALL, name);
+-#elif !defined(SK_BUILD_FOR_ANDROID) && !defined(__UCLIBC__)
++#elif !defined(SK_BUILD_FOR_ANDROID) && !defined(__UCLIBC__) && !defined(__NetBSD__)
+ fLocale = newlocale(LC_ALL, name, 0);
+ if (fLocale) {
+ fOldLocale = uselocale(fLocale);
+@@ -44,7 +44,7 @@ public:
+ #if defined(SK_BUILD_FOR_WIN)
+ setlocale(LC_ALL, fOldLocale);
+ _configthreadlocale(fOldPerThreadLocale);
+-#elif !defined(SK_BUILD_FOR_ANDROID) && !defined(__UCLIBC__)
++#elif !defined(SK_BUILD_FOR_ANDROID) && !defined(__UCLIBC__) && !defined(__NetBSD__)
+ if (fLocale) {
+ uselocale(fOldLocale);
+ freelocale(fLocale);
+@@ -56,7 +56,7 @@ private:
+ #if defined(SK_BUILD_FOR_WIN)
+ int fOldPerThreadLocale;
+ const char* fOldLocale;
+-#elif !defined(SK_BUILD_FOR_ANDROID) && !defined(__UCLIBC__)
++#elif !defined(SK_BUILD_FOR_ANDROID) && !defined(__UCLIBC__) && !defined(__NetBSD__)
+ locale_t fOldLocale;
+ locale_t fLocale;
+ #endif
Home |
Main Index |
Thread Index |
Old Index